Amorous, highspirited, and filled with what fielding called the glorious lust of doing good, but with a tendency toward dissolution, tom jones is one of the first characters in english fiction whose human virtues and vices are realistically depicted. Because of its memorable characters and episodes, the brillance of its plotting, and the generosity of its moral vision, tom jones is considered one of the greatest of english novels.
